微信公众号—JSSDK测试环境调用
好的,我将详细描述微信公众号JSSDK测试环境调用过程。
第一步:本地需要有一个WEB服务在运行
为了测试微信原生的JS功能,我们需要在本地部署一个WEB服务。这里我们使用Apache Tomcat作为WEB服务器。首先下载并安装Tomcat,配置好端口和路径,然后启动Tomcat服务。
第二步:创建一个微信公众号
如果你已经有一个微信公众号,那么直接跳到第三步。如果没有,请按照以下步骤创建一个:
1. 登录微信开发者平台( 创建一个新公众号,填写基本信息,如名称、描述等。
3. 等待公众号审核通过。
第三步:获取微信JS-SDK
在微信开发者平台中,点击左侧菜单中的“设置”选项卡,然后选择“JS-SDK”,即可下载最新的微信JS-SDK包。这个包包含了所有必要的JS文件和配置信息。
第四步:配置微信JS-SDK
将下载好的微信JS-SDK包解压到一个目录中,例如`/path/to/wechat-jssdk`。然后,在你的WEB服务根目录下创建一个名为`wx.js`的文件,内容如下:
```javascriptvar wx = require('/path/to/wechat-jssdk/wx.js');
```
第五步:配置微信公众号信息
在`wx.js`文件中添加以下代码,填写你的微信公众号ID和密钥:
```javascriptwx.config({
appId: 'YOUR_APP_ID',
timestamp: Math.floor(Date.now() /1000),
nonceStr: Math.random().toString(36).substr(2,15),
signature: wx.getSignature()
});
```
第六步:测试微信原生的JS功能
在你的WEB服务根目录下创建一个名为`index.html`的文件,内容如下:
```html
wx.ready(function() {
document.getElementById('get-geolocation').addEventListener('click', function() {
wx.chooseLocation({
success: function(res) {
console.log(res);
}
});
});
document.getElementById('scan-qrcode').addEventListener('click', function() {
wx.scanQRCode({
desc: '扫描二维码',
needResult:0,
success: function(res) {
console.log(res);
}
});
});
});
```
第七步:访问测试页面
在浏览器中访问`